Berkeley is a design-lovers’ dream. The bird’s eye centre panels bordered
by distinctive geometric marquetry, stepped mouldings and optional
keystone detailing owe much to Art-Deco styling of the 20s and 30s.
However, Berkeley takes this angular style and gives it a modern-day feel
with pale maple veneers and smooth-flowing, integrated
appliances. Touches of steel, chrome and glass add to the allure.
Here our designer has styled a Berkeley kitchen to complement the
contours of a former oast house. Voluminous curved drawer-units and
sweeping walnut worktops add that final touch of decadence.
